Grants paid by Madavi and Gaugarin Oliver Foundation, tax year 2025

EIN 46-1551696 · Wilmington, DE ·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E Z99

In tax year 2025, Madavi and Gaugarin Oliver Foundation (EIN 46-1551696) reported 6 grants paid totaling $21,750.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
